PILLAR CARE CONTINUUM INC, founded in 1964, is a mid-sized nonprofit in the Diseases & Disorders sector that reported $52.3M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ue surged 22%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. Expenses of $46.1M left a modest 12% surplus.

Mission

PILLAR CARE CONTINUUM IS DEDICATED TO ENHANCING THE LIVES OF PEOPLE WITH DISABILITIES AND OTHER SPECIAL NEEDS BY SUPPORTING PERSONAL GROWTH, INDEPENDENCE AND PARTICIPATION IN THE COMMUNITY.
